When an organization decides to use a public cloud for the first time, the decision is often summarized in a choice between two major players, Azure and AWS. There are other public cloud service providers such as Google, Oracle and IBM, but they often support specification and niche industries, and when Microsoft Azure got its start as a cloud provider, AWS had already loyal customers. Was an established service provider with. Microsoft Azure initially focused on the Platform-as-a-Service (PaaS) approach to leverage the strengths of Microsoft technology used by many companies in software development. Azure is gradually gaining popularity in the market, offering services equal to or better than AWS, posting significant growth in market share.
Platform as a Service & Capabilities
AWS and Azure are equivalent in terms of infrastructure capacity as a service for features such as storage, networking, and virtual machines. However, when you compare Azure and AWS based on the Platform service as a service, equality is lost. Azure is miles ahead to deliver what the application developer wants. From tools to environment and management options, Azure has PaaS. Azure spends a lot of time getting the right PaaS, so developers have the flexibility to innovate while creating and deploying cloud services under development. . However, Azure offers more powerful and faster PaaS features which today constitute a larger part of the cloud infrastructure.
Microsoft Azure PaaS provides the environment and tools for application developers and the building blocks needed to quickly create and establish new cloud services. It also provides important “development operations” connections which are important for the management, monitoring and continuous tuning of these applications. With Azure PaaS, the majority of infrastructure management is managed in the background by Microsoft.
Azure provided the bay with an integrated environment for testing, developing and deploying cloud applications. Customers can choose an open framework and development languages that facilitate the flexibility of Azure migration, but AWS is widely recognized as complex.
I’ve mentioned it before, but hybrid consistency is a key differentiator between AWS and Azure, so it’s important to mention it again. Choose Azure for your hybrid cloud needs and you can start using it immediately. If you choose AWS, you can wait for a while. When AWS is offered, there is a natural “bug fix” delay.
Azure’s new design is based on the Security Development Lifecycle (SDL), the industry’s leading insurance process. Master and private data include security, and all services remain protected and protected in the Azure cloud.
One of the reasons why Azure outperforms AWS competition in the gladiator rings of cloud services is its compatibility with the programming language .Net. .Net compatibility is essential because older and newer applications have been developed using .Net as a framework. .Net compatibility enables enterprises at the enterprise level to efficiently migrate .Net-based applications from the site to Azure.
When it comes to development tools, the Azure and AWS approaches are slightly different. Based solely on the processes and tools used by Amazon’s internal engineering team, the AWS Developer Suite focuses primarily on DevOps support. The tool includes code validation. This is used to store code in a private Git repository. Deployment of code. Automate code deployment. Code pipeline for continuous delivery. In addition to this, AWS also provides a command line interface (CLI) to control AWS services and write automation scripts.
EXPERTISE At Dalwax, we’ve tackled several challenging Azure transformation journeys for our customers, by re-architecting and rewriting their applications from the ground up to be Azure-native. Along the way, we learned some key lessons on how to re-architect applications to be modular, scalable, fault tolerant and ultra-responsive.
PaaS & Container Architectures
We are experts at converting traditional stateful applications into modern applications leveraging Azure PaaS services and container architectures for total control over scalability and resilience.
While modernizing applications we leverage an Agile DevOps driven approach that enables application delivery transformation by enabling toolchains and processes that support continuous integration and continuous delivery.
We can help develop and implement best-fit architectures and components depending on whether your application is heavy on end-user interactions (predominantly user driven and UI / UX is important) vs Event driven (IoT and business process automation Intelligent apps).
Corporate compliance, governance and performance considerations can mandate application components to remain within Private cloud or existing on-premise environments, and still talk to the Public cloud components. Our experts can help design solutions for optimal performance and scale.
While monolithic, on-premise applications are perceived to be secure due to the ability to implement centralized security policies while behind corporate firewalls, with our knowledge and expertise we can help deploy enhanced security postures within your Azure cloud environments.
We can help businesses efficiently leverage ready-to-use Azure cloud services and solution components to reduce development time while benefitting from the inherent cloud native features of the services. Our experts strike the right balance between upfront vs ongoing benefits of using these services.
Privacy & Cookies Policy
Necessary cookies are absolutely essential for the website to function properly. This category only includes cookies that ensures basic functionalities and security features of the website. These cookies do not store any personal information.
Any cookies that may not be particularly necessary for the website to function and is used specifically to collect user personal data via analytics, ads, other embedded contents are termed as non-necessary cookies. It is mandatory to procure user consent prior to running these cookies on your website.